Course Content

• Quantum Computing Fundamentals: Introduction to qubits, superposition, entanglement, and quantum gates.
• Quantum Algorithms: Exploring Shor's algorithm, Grover's algorithm, and their applications.
• Quantum Cryptography: Delving into quantum key distribution (QKD) and its security advantages.
• Quantum Simulation: Utilizing quantum computers to simulate quantum systems.
• Quantum Machine Learning: Applications of quantum computing to machine learning algorithms.
• Quantum Information Theory: Exploring the theoretical foundations of quantum information.
• Quantum Error Correction: Strategies for mitigating errors in quantum computations.
• Advanced Quantum Technologies: Exploring cutting-edge developments in quantum hardware and software.

Career path

Career Role (Quantum Computing) Description
Quantum Algorithm Developer Develops and implements novel quantum algorithms for diverse applications in finance, materials science, and drug discovery. High demand for expertise in linear algebra and quantum information theory.
Quantum Software Engineer Designs, codes, tests, and debugs quantum software using Qiskit, Cirq, or other quantum SDKs. Strong programming skills (Python, C++) and a foundational understanding of quantum mechanics are key.
Quantum Hardware Engineer Works on the physical implementation of quantum computers, focusing on areas like qubit control, cryogenics, and device fabrication. Requires a strong background in physics and engineering.
Quantum Cryptographer Designs and analyzes secure quantum communication protocols and cryptographic systems, leveraging principles of quantum mechanics for enhanced security. Expertise in cryptography and quantum information science is vital.
Quantum Consultant Provides expert advice on the application of quantum computing to various industries, assisting clients in identifying and solving problems using quantum solutions. Strong communication and analytical skills are essential.
